How a PEG Tube Is Actually Placed

A percutaneous endoscopic gastrostomy (PEG) tube — the most common route for longer-term home tube feeding — is placed in an endoscopy unit or procedure room, not an operating theatre. Patients typically receive conscious sedation, an IV combination that leaves them drowsy and usually without a clear memory of the procedure afterward, along with local anesthetic at the site on the abdomen where the tube will exit. A thin, flexible endoscope with a camera is guided down the esophagus and into the stomach so the team can see exactly where to work from the inside. The stomach is gently inflated with air to move surrounding organs out of the way, a small incision is made in the abdominal wall, and the tube is guided through it into the stomach, where an internal bumper and an external disc hold it securely in place. The entire procedure generally takes around 20 minutes.

How NG Tube Placement Differs

A nasogastric (NG) tube follows a different path entirely, and the contrast is worth understanding if a care team is weighing one against the other for a short-term need. Rather than a procedure-room event, an NG tube is threaded through the nose, down the esophagus, and into the stomach at the bedside — no sedation, no incision, and confirmation of correct placement typically comes from an X-ray or a pH check of stomach contents before feeding begins.

AspectNG TubePEG Tube
Where it is placedBedside, in almost any care settingEndoscopy suite or procedure room
SedationUsually noneConscious sedation (occasionally general anesthesia)
How it is guidedPassed through the nose by feel and confirmed by imagingGuided endoscopically to a precise stomach location
Typical durationA few minutesAbout 20 minutes
Usual timeframe of useShort-term, days to a few weeksLonger-term, weeks to indefinite

The First 24 to 72 Hours After Placement

After a PEG placement, patients move to a recovery area for monitoring while the sedation wears off. Tube feeding is not usually started at full strength right away — the care team typically begins with small, slow volumes and increases gradually over the following day or two as the stomach and abdominal wall settle. Some soreness at the insertion site is expected in this window and is generally manageable with standard pain medication; sharp or worsening pain, fever, or unusual drainage are the signals that warrant a call to the care team rather than a wait-and-see approach. Full healing of the stomach and abdominal tissue around a PEG site typically takes about five to seven days, which is also roughly the window before the tube can be rotated and cleaned more thoroughly as part of routine care.

Caring for the Site in the First Week

Before discharge, patients and caregivers are walked through the specifics of home care, which usually covers the same core ground regardless of where the placement happened:

  1. Keep the site clean and dry. Gentle cleansing around the tube with mild soap and water, followed by thorough drying, is the standard early routine until the site has fully healed.
  2. Check the skin daily. Redness, warmth, swelling, or drainage beyond a small amount of clear fluid are the signs a clinician should hear about promptly.
  3. Know the external disc position. Most teams mark or note where the external bumper sits against the skin, since a tube that has migrated in or out of that position can signal a problem.
  4. Understand what to do if the tube comes out. Because a gastrostomy tract can begin to close within hours, patients are usually given clear instructions on when this counts as urgent.
  5. Learn the flushing routine before the first feed. Water flushes before and after feeds and medications are typically introduced from day one, even while feeding volumes are still being built up.

These early days are also when it helps most to have a dietitian involved directly, since the pace of increasing feed volume, the formula selected, and how it is tolerated are all decisions that benefit from someone tracking them closely rather than following a generic schedule.

Getting Through Placement Day

Feeding tube placement is a brief, routine procedure wrapped in a much bigger life transition, and it is entirely reasonable for the emotional part to feel larger than the twenty-minute event itself. Knowing concretely what happens — the sedation, the steps, the realistic recovery window, and the site care that follows — tends to shrink that gap. If a placement date is approaching, it is worth asking the care team to walk through their specific protocol in advance, since small details like sedation type, feeding start time, and follow-up scheduling vary somewhat between facilities.
